Answer:

(2, -9); minimum

Step-by-step explanation:

The vertex is the point that either has the largest y value (maximum) or it has the smallest y value (minimum). It is also the point on the graph where if it's a maximum, all the points to the left and right of it are less than it and if it's a minimum, all the points to the left and right of it are more than it.

Looking at the table, we see that the smallest y value is -9. The values beside it are -5 and -8, where are both greater than -9. So, this is a very potential candidate for minimum.

The largest y value is 7. We can't see all the values beside it, but we can guess from the trend, that the y values on one side will be more. So, it can't be a maximum.

Thus, the vertex is at the minimum (2, -9).
